21
Q

these drugs stimulate insulin secretion from the beta cells; they bind to receptors in the beta cells causing K channels to close ( depolarization) Ca channels then open ( controls release of insulin)

A

sulfonylureas

22
Q

Side effects of this class of drugs includes hypoglycemia, skin reactions, weight gain, cardiac side effects

A

sulfonylureas

23
Q

this class of drugs are developed to decrease postprandial hyperglycemia ; bind to same beta cell as sulfonylureas-> cause similar release of insulin

25
which drug is the drug of choice for type II patients
metformin
26
MOA of this specific drug increases hepatic sensitivity to insulin; increases insulin stimulated glucose uptake in skeletal muscle ; suppresses the oxidation of FA and reduces triglyceride levels
metformin
27
this class of drug improves the whole bodys sensitivity to insulin; it stimulates receptor in adipose tissue ( also in muscle and liver)
thiazolidinediones
28
these drugs SE can cause fluid retention ; avoid in pts with liver disease; combo with insulin may increase risk of heart failure;
thiazolidinediones
29
these drugs target the alpha glucosidase enzymes
alpha glucosidase inhibitors
30
SE of these drugs include flatulence, diarrhea, and abdominal cramping
alpha glucosidase inhibitors
31
SE of this drugs include upper respiratory infections, HA, pancreatitis, severe allergic reactions
DPP IV inhibitors
32
these drugs inhibit DPP IV;
DPP IV inhibitors
33
these drugs bind to GLP 1 receptors and help restore activity
Glucagon like polypeptide 1 agonists
34
SE of these drugs includes HA, nausea, diarrhea, immune reactions, and pancreatitis
glucagon like polypeptide 1 agonists
35
this glucagon like poly. pep agonists is CI in pts with a fam Hx of Cx
liraglutide
36
these drugs inhibit the activity of the Na Glucose cotransporter 2-> results in an increase in urinary glucose excretion
Na Glucose cotransporter inhibitors
37
SE of this class of drugs includes UTIs and yeast infections, urinary frequency, and hypotension
Na glucose cotransporter inhibitors
